Как начать MixItUp с AngularJS NgRoute

Я настраивал jQuery-плагин MixItUp с AngularJS, и хотя я могу успешно инициировать контейнер во время одного из моих частичных просмотров с помощью NgRoute, после перехода на другие просмотры страниц и возврата назад кажется, что MixItUp не знает, как инициировать установку снова.

Я пробовал $ (document) .ready (), $ (window) .load и даже $ viewContentLoaded, но, похоже, ничего не помогло. Весь контейнер просто не вызывается, когда я нажимаю на другие мои страницы и возвращаюсь снова.

Мой код, как показано ниже.

$scope.$on('$viewContentLoaded', function(){  

    $('#container').mixItUp();    

    var $container = $('#ContainerP');

    if(!$container.mixItUp('isLoaded')){
      $container.mixItUp();
    } 
  alert("It's loading!");
});

Все в функции проходит гладко, включая предупреждающее сообщение, но каким-то образом mixItUp не может быть вызван в моих представлениях маршрутизации ... будет очень признателен, если кто-нибудь поможет мне здесь! Спасибо!

Ответы на вопрос(4)

Ваш ответ на вопрос